Akita Sushi is opening at the Almaden Plaza on 5353 Almaden Expressway in San Jose. The sushi restaurant is moving into unit M-22, a 1,448 square-foot space that is currently under construction for a full build-out. Co-Owner Alberto Lopez confirms that they plan to open in late November.

Newly outfitted with a full kitchen, Akita will introduce new items to their menu such as curry, tempura, fried chicken karaage, noodle soups, and a wider selection of fried sushi rolls. Loyal fans can also expect the same menu served at Akita’s original Santa Clara location.

Akita was started by Alberto Lopez and Salomon Arias, who discovered a passion for sushi-making while working as chefs at their local restaurants. They began by opening Akita Sushi Gourmet Inc. in 2014 and became known throughout the Bay Area for their sushi and teriyaki chicken.

The success spawned from their food trucks led to the opening of their first Akita Sushi restaurant in September 2020. In total, they will be operating two restaurants, in addition to two Akita Sushi food trucks and a spin-off food truck called West Poke.

As they prepare to open Akita Sushi’s second brick-and-mortar, they are currently hiring employees with sushi experience. One may expect that the new San Jose location will have the same hours as Santa Clara, which are Monday through Saturday from 10:30 a.m. to 9:30 p.m.
